Vibrator of my Nokia 6600 is not working properly for 3 days, does anyone one know how to troubleshoot that.
Best Regards, Mushq Mushtaque Ahmed Nizamani Software Engineer Ultimus Pakistan
Shut down/close the phone, boot it up again; see if it reset the vibration. Toggle on and off the vibration mode, just in case. Reset the phone ( there must be a reset menu somewhere ) to the factory settings. if it does not work, pay a visit on one of the howard chui forums (google for howard chui ), maybe someone can help you.

Fundamentally it's a small motor with an off-balance weight attached to the shaft. It will eventually fail.

Vibrator of my Nokia 6600 is not working properly for 3 days, does anyone one know how to troubleshoot that.
Best Regards, Mushq Mushtaque Ahmed Nizamani Software Engineer Ultimus Pakistan
It's most likely that the motor itself has gone. It's an individual component that sits into the main housing so a full disassemby but no soldering is required. Pop along or post to your nearest Nokia Care point (you'll find them on your countries Nokia web site) and they will fix it for you, shouldn't cost much.
